How much do remote library consultant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ote library consultant in the United States is $27.91,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.00 and $31.97 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Remote Library Consultant vs Remote Archivist?

AspectRemote Library ConsultantRemote Archivist
Required CredentialsMLS or MLIS, relevant certificationsMLS or MLIS, archival certifications (e.g., CA, ISA)
Work EnvironmentLibraries, educational institutions, consulting firmsArchives, museums, historical societies
Employer & Industry UsagePublic, academic, special librariesArchives, cultural institutions
Common Search & ComparisonOften compared for library-related rolesSpecialized in preservation and archival work

The main difference is that Remote Library Consultants focus on advising and improving library services, while Remote Archivists specialize in preserving and managing archival collections. Both roles require similar credentials but serve different functions within information management and cultural preservation sectors.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ote library consultant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Library Consultant, you need expertise in library science, information management, and often an MLIS (Master of Library and Information Science) degree. Familiarity with integrated library systems (ILS), digital cataloging tools, and virtual collaboration platforms is typically required. Strong communication, problem-solving, and project management skills help consultants effectively support and train library staff from a distance. These competencies are crucial for delivering high-quality, tailored solutions that enhance library services and user experiences remotely.

What are the typical challenges faced by remote library consultants when supporting multiple libraries from a distance?

Remote Library Consultants often encounter challenges such as coordinating with diverse library teams across different time zones and adapting to varying organizational cultures. Communication can be more complex, requiring strong virtual collaboration skills and the ability to build trust without face-to-face interaction. Staying updated on each library's specific needs and technology infrastructure is crucial for providing effective guidance. However, many consultants find that these challenges can be managed with proactive communication and the use of collaborative digital tools.

What is a remote library consultant?

A Remote Library Consultant is a professional who provides expert advice and support to libraries and information centers from a remote location. They may assist with library management, digital resource integration, staff training, technology implementation, and strategic planning. Their services help libraries improve efficiency, enhance user experiences, and adapt to changing technologies and user needs. Remote Library Consultants often work with public, academic, or special libraries and use virtual communication tools to deliver their services.
